HISTORY / ORIGIN
Nonwoven fabric technology has advanced significantly over the past several decades. As filtration requirements became more demanding, nonwoven materials emerged as a preferred choice due to their customizable fiber structures, durability, and filtration efficiency.

CARE / USAGE TIPS
Select the appropriate filter grade for the intended application
Replace or clean filters according to the manufacturer's recommendations
Monitor pressure drop to determine replacement intervals
Store unused filters in a clean, dry environment
Dispose of used filters according to applicable environmental and safety regulations
